About The Position

Apollo After School is a comprehensive extended day program for students in Pre-Kindergarten through 8th grade. Our research-based curriculum provides a safe, fun and friendly environment for families who need quality childcare outside of regular school hours. Our incredible team of educators and administrators provide our students with homework help, enrichment activities and physical activities every day of the week.
